Output 59f9f2a802e1d489e816124f5e909d26d5b63b2cbf981164d9e95f611fc24759:0

value
154712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7afebbd52091ab83e36d50eae0b4d70439fb0a3 OP_EQUAL
address
MTZcFsNEbQ47UiSLJkxtMkZ9pmivyz9Rzk
transaction
59f9f2a802e1d489e816124f5e909d26d5b63b2cbf981164d9e95f611fc24759
spent
true